程序设计原则:综合考虑,开发Schedule,质量要求完成架构设计基本面有(MindSet)面向接口编程(依赖接口,而非实现)分层设计,松散耦合。开闭原则:对修改关闭,对新增开放(具体操作可以通过配置,反射等方法实现)接口隔离原则(保证接口的单一性,避免大杂烩)多态替换原则(子类Override父类...
分类:
其他好文 时间:
2015-08-12 01:18:13
阅读次数:
113
//n个任务,m台机器
//每个任务都有开始工作的时间,结束的时间和需要一台机器工作的天数
//每个任务的工作可以断开,只需要在规定的时间内用机器工作规定天数
//在同一天,一个任务只能被一台机器工作
//问能否安排时间使得所有的任务都能在规定时间内完成
//对任务和其工作的时间建立权值为1的边
//在建立一个超级源点和一个超级汇点
//从源点向任务引入权值为该任务需要工作的天数,从每...
分类:
其他好文 时间:
2015-08-10 22:14:32
阅读次数:
131
在.h文件中定义一个枚举类,里边包含了上下左右四个方向。
enum DIR
{
RIGHT_DIR,
LEFT_DIR,
UP_DIR,
DOWN_DIR
}
像贪吃蛇类的游戏,是自动行进的话,就是定义一个计划任务schedule,每隔多少秒向上下左右移动多少。但在之前应该先定义交互事件。
//创建监听对象
auto li...
分类:
其他好文 时间:
2015-08-10 00:31:21
阅读次数:
124
There are a total ofncourses you have to take, labeled from0ton - 1.Some courses may have prerequisites, for example to take course 0 you have to firs...
分类:
其他好文 时间:
2015-08-09 22:07:38
阅读次数:
187
Machine Schedule
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)
Total Submission(s): 6900 Accepted Submission(s): 3465
Problem Description
As we all kno...
分类:
其他好文 时间:
2015-08-09 20:43:08
阅读次数:
110
There are a total of n courses you have to take, labeled from 0 to n
- 1.
Some courses may have prerequisites, for example to take course 0 you have to first take course 1, which is expressed as ...
分类:
其他好文 时间:
2015-08-08 19:54:17
阅读次数:
106
求出最大流,再判断是否满流先不理解为什么要这样建图后来看了这一篇题解http://blog.csdn.net/u012350533/article/details/12361003把0看做源点st把每一个任务看做一个点st到每个任务连边,容量为p,表示任务完成需要的天数每个任务到每个任务的开始至结束...
分类:
其他好文 时间:
2015-08-08 11:52:39
阅读次数:
158
?Avoid Scheduling FailuresNorman CarnovaleFAilEd pRojECTS CAn HAppEn FoR A MulTiTudE oF REASonS. One of the most common sources of failure is altering the project schedule in mid- stream without proper...
分类:
其他好文 时间:
2015-08-07 09:38:05
阅读次数:
131
假设curl访问http网站。传递参数。需要使用\如&字首。例:http://myjenkins/job/run_schedule/buildWithParameters?token=fe80::c6d9:87ff:fe76:d1e9\&schedule_name=requirement_sched...
分类:
Web程序 时间:
2015-08-06 20:25:45
阅读次数:
144
/**
*定时器,1秒后执行,每隔2秒执行一次
*@paramv
*/
publicvoidtime_task(){
TimermTimer=newTimer();
mTimer.schedule(newTimerTask(){
@Override
publicvoidrun(){
Log.v("result","定时器测试");
}
},1000,1000*2);
}
分类:
其他好文 时间:
2015-08-06 18:41:39
阅读次数:
112